Web Site: Search Engine Submit URL Company In last year, I did an experiment and see whether I can make some decent money through affiliate program. My result: Made a profit of US$4,180 with 1 web page (not web site) within 2 months. I think that it is not bad. I would like to reveal how I earned the money. First, I joined 3 affiliate programs with similar theme. I chose the affiliate programs based on 2 criteria: 1) Those affiliate programs was paying good commission (15%- 30% of each sale), 2) the demand of the products are high. Why
I chose affiliate programs with similar theme? First, I did not need
to rely on one affiliate program, and I could build a web page focused
on one topic. It could Next, I planned for my Internet marketing effort. I decided go for search engine marketing because I believed that it was still the most effective way to drive targeted traffic. Besides, I did article submission. of my visitors Selecting affiliate program correctly is very essential. You must ensure 3 things: 1) The product has great demand 2) Walk-through the site and ask yourself Are you willing to buy here if you need the product? 3) The commission per sale is attractive. Dont just see the commission rate but also consider the actual dollar amount of commission. Submitting

increase your web Email marketing may be useful. However, I never get a positive result from it. In the very past, I once spent US$100 to recruit a renowned advertising copywriter to write me e-zine advertisement, and then spent around US$300 to buy a top spot in an e-zine. My product should fit the e-zine readers. However, I did not generate any sale. This time, therefore, I set stringent criteria in selecting the right ezine to advertise. Unfortunately, I did not find a quality one. However, I had no regret as I generated income from search engines and article submission.
